Just curious if anyone has experience loading low pressure shells for an old 12 gauge SXS. I have an old Belgium 12 SxS from the late 1800's that is not smokeless proofed but is reamed out for 2 3/4" shells. There seems to be some commercially available ammunition that is low pressure and light loads for these old guns but it isn't readily available. The gun is in good shape with a tight lock up and 'on face' as far as I can tell. Barrels seem quite good (minimal pitting). I've checked on Hodgdon's website but they don't list a recipe for this application. Remington gun club and Challenger shells available.
